Books on rest api design

Besides detailing the api design and development aspects, this book will assist you in designing and developing productionready, testable, sustainable, and enterprisegrade apis. In todays market, where rival web services compete for attention, a welldesigned rest api is a musthave feature. Restful web apis oreilly media tech books and videos. For api developers, learning the nuances of restful api design is critical if they want a high adoption rate for their apis. Whats the best book for learning to create restful apis. Assembles the fundamental building blocks of api design in an easytoaccess way, and walks you through the vast landscape in a friendly and comfortable manner. Professional restful api design using python flask by jorge escobar will teach you the fundamental concepts. Any book recommendations for designing restful apis. There might be no use for a dedicated book, and all the. It depends on multiple factors like the endgoal, the executives personality, how semi technical she is, etc if you are looking for a good book, then you may have a tougher. Expert insights from the 2016 nordic apis platform summit, dedicated to the idea of designing apis with longevity in mind. Building an api is easy, but designing an api that meets business objectives, pleases your users, and is longlived now thats hard. Handson restful api design patterns and best practices.

Also on infoq read this excellent article by allamaraju. Read these books and deep dives for the most comprehensive development knowhow on rest apis. A short yet onpoint book on holistic api best practices. The rest api design handbook is perfect for beginners who might not even know what rest or api stands for. By the end of the book, youll be empowered with all that you need to create highly flexible apis for nextgeneration restful services and applications. Rest, which stands for representational state transfer, is a more open approach, providing lots of conventions, but leaving many decisions to the person designing the api. The focus is, however, on rest and the api frontend design decisions. Btw, if you like online courses, you can also combine these books with the rest api design, development and management course from. This concise book presents a set of api design rules, drawn primarily from. Web api design crafting interfaces that developers love 4 why. By focusing on solutions that cross a variety of domains, this book shows you how to. This oreilly publication emphasizes how to design uris. Find books like the rest api design handbook from the worlds largest community of readers. Gives a good thorough overview of all aspects that goes in designing the api.

The rest api design handbook by george reese nook book. In this book, well start by discussing the what an api is, why you might need one, and follow up with the how to build one. We cover the most pressing modern api design techniques for. A list of the bestselling api design books of all time, such as api architecture, php web services and pro restful apis.

Professional restful api design using python flask. Plus easytounderstand solutions written by experts for thousands of other textbooks. The rest api design handbook is a simple, practical guide to aid software engineers and software architects create lasting, scalable apis based on rest architectural. Best practices in api design with rest apiuniversity series book 3 kindle edition by biehl, matthias. Besides detailing the api design and development aspects, this book will assist you in designing and developing productionready, testable, sustainable, and enterprisegrade. Download it once and read it on your kindle device, pc, phones or. The little book on rest services 2 essential in an internetsized system, where computers need to communicate across organizational boundaries. Modern software systems are composed of many servers, services, and other components that communicate through apis. Whether youre using established standards like rest and openapi or more recent. Check out the other books in this series on oauth, openid connect, api architecture, graphql, webhooks, serverless apis, and alexa. This is a collection of some simple principles i find helpful to achieve sane and unobstructive restful. Creating restful apis in javascript follows the same principles as restful apis in any other programming language.

Cheap and super easy to follow, this 90 page handbook walks you through all the basics of designing a custom rest api. The design of web apis is a practical, examplepacked guide to crafting. With this practical guide, youll learn what it takes to design usable rest apis that evolve over time. Api design books a practical approach to api design. As a developer, your job is to make sure these apis are stable. Learn more about the openapi language in chapter 8 of the restful api design book and the raml language in chapter 9 of the restful api design book. The 37 best rest api books, such as webhooks, pro restful apis, restful api design and lightweight django. Everyday low prices and free delivery on eligible orders.

With addition of our appendix on api design patterns and numerous. Look at the value chain below the application developer is the lynchpin of the entire api strategy. This concise book presents a set of api design rules, drawn primarily from best practices that stick close to the webs rest architectural style. The rest api design handbook is a simple, practical the restful approach to web services design is rapidly become the approach of choice. This concise book presents a set of api design rules, drawn primarily. Expertly curated help for rest api design rulebook. Infoq is an excellent source for rest articles, helped me significantly, here is a compilation of rest resources. However, a lot has been said on the topic, so ive assembled this. Services for a changing world is published by oreilly. Whats the best source for learning how to create restful. The rest api design handbook is a simple, practical guide to aid software engineers and software architects create lasting, scalable apis based on rest architectural principles. For the first time, we set down best practices for restful web services. Goodreads members who liked the rest api design handbook also.

The book restful api design perfectly complements the other books in the apiuniversity series. Cheap and super easy to follow, this 90 page handbook walks you through all the basics of designing a custom rest api from scratch. A book packed with best practices on restful api design. Youll learn the fundamentals of crafting a new api or connecting to an. The apiuniversity series is a modular series of books on apirelated topics. Each book focuses on a particular api topic, so you can select the topics within apis, which are relevant to you. Central to the concept of restful web services is the notion of resources.